Joseph Addison
- Favourite Briton.

Born in Milston, Wiltshire
Born on 1st of May 1672
Died on 17th of June 1719

Born 1672. Died 1719 - English politician and essayist.


A distinguished classical scholar, his literary career began with a poetical address to John Dryden (1693) and an Account of the Greatest English Poets (1694). Elected an MP for Malmesbury (1708), he kept the seat for life. He contributed to Richard Steele’s periodical The Tatler, and together they founded The Spectator in 1711.
